Code Analysis: WPTD Video Popup 1.5.1

Function Rating Maintainability Complexity Lines of code
Elementor_Video_Popup_Widget::register_controls()
D
9
1 1,030
Elementor_Video_Popup_Widget::render()
C
33 27 84
WPTD_Shortcodes::wptd_video_popup_fun()
C
38 25 59
Elementor_Video_Popup_Widget::elementor_video_popup_get_attachment_image_html()
A
47 10 32
Elementor_Video_Popup_Widget::button_render_text()
A
47 8 37
WPTD_Elementor_Addon::init()
S
58 4 15
Elementor_Video_Popup_Widget::render_content()
S
54 2 24
WPTD_Elementor_Video_Popup_Settings::wptd_elementor_video_popup_plugin_action_links()
S
67 2 7
WPTD_Elementor_Addon::admin_notice_missing_main_plugin()
S
64 2 9
WPTD_Elementor_Addon::admin_notice_minimum_elementor_version()
S
63 2 10
Elementor_Video_Popup_Shortcode::instance()
S
72 2 6
WPTD_Elementor_Video_Popup::get_instance()
S
72 2 6
WPTD_Elementor_Addon::admin_notice_minimum_php_version()
S
63 2 10
WPTD_Elementor_Addon::instance()
S
72 2 6
WPTD_Elementor_Video_Popup_Settings::get_instance()
S
72 2 6
WPTD_Elementor_Video_Popup_Settings::wptd_admin_menu()
S
64 1 11
WPTD_Elementor_Video_Popup::wptd_elementor_video_init_addons()
S
76 1 4
Elementor_Video_Popup_Shortcode::init_shortcode()
S
80 1 3
Elementor_Video_Popup_Shortcode::get_random_series()
S
76 1 4
WPTD_Shortcodes::wptd_random_number()
S
76 1 4
Elementor_Video_Popup_Widget::get_name()
S
82 1 3
Elementor_Video_Popup_Widget::get_title()
S
79 1 3
Elementor_Video_Popup_Widget::get_icon()
S
82 1 3
Elementor_Video_Popup_Widget::get_categories()
S
81 1 3
Elementor_Video_Popup_Widget::get_script_depends()
S
80 1 3
Elementor_Video_Popup_Widget::get_style_depends()
S
80 1 3
Elementor_Video_Popup_Widget::get_keywords()
S
77 1 3
WPTD_Elementor_Video_Popup::__construct()
S
75 1 4
Elementor_Video_Popup_Shortcode::init()
S
70 1 6
WPTD_Shortcodes::wptd_scripts()
S
68 1 6
Elementor_Video_Popup_Shortcode::__construct()
S
82 1 3
WPTD_Shortcodes::__construct()
S
75 1 4
Elementor_Video_Popup_Shortcode::init_widgets()
S
75 1 4
Elementor_Video_Popup_Shortcode::create_wptd_elementor_category()
S
67 1 8
WPTD_Elementor_Video_Popup::wptd_elementor_video_load_domain()
S
77 1 3
WPTD_Elementor_Video_Popup_Settings::wptd_admin_scripts()
S
78 1 3
WPTD_Elementor_Video_Popup::wptd_elementor_video_popup_setup()
S
82 1 3
Elementor_Video_Popup_Shortcode::widget_scripts()
S
68 1 6
WPTD_Elementor_Video_Popup_Settings::__construct()
S
71 1 5
WPTD_Elementor_Addon::__construct()
S
82 1 3
WPTD_Elementor_Video_Popup_Settings::wptd_elementor_video_popup_page()
S
80 1 3